I'm running a ATI 9700 pro on a MSI KT4 Ultra mobo with a 2400 amd,512 2700 ddr and the audigy card with all the bells and whistles installed on XP prof. I'm also haveing problems at times booting,booting in circles, slow boots. With everything insalled and all drivers,Bios updatedit will work fine for a while.Then one day it will just start booting funny. Is there problems with the ATI 9700 pro.

Nope, not those kinds of problems. Misboots and reboots are normally caused by the power supply not providing adequate output on the 12v or 3.3v line.

Make sure that the sound card is not installed in PCI slot 1 or 5. Mine is in slot 3. If the sound card and the graphics are on the same IR line, they WILL CONFLICT and cause the problem you are describing. Windows usually assigns the AGP slot to IR 11.
